My son is graduating from Brighton this June. He has attended this school since middle school and his growth has been tremendous. He has received a well rounded education and earned over 40 college credits to boot! He has developed a great work ethic and I thank the Brighton teachers for their unwavering support. I would not hesitate to recommend Brighton Academy to anyone!
